What does "shake" mean?

  1. verb To move something rapidly back and forth or up and down.
    "Shake the bottle well before opening."
  2. verb To move one's head from side to side, usually to say no or express disbelief.
    "She shook her head in disbelief at the news."
  3. verb To upset or emotionally disturb someone.
    "The accident really shook him up."
  4. verb To get rid of or escape from someone or something.
    "He finally managed to shake off his cold."
